In the cracking of dicyclopentadiene why is it necessary to distill the product very slowly

Respuesta :

JABARBS JABARBS
  • 19-06-2018
By cracking the material by using a slow addition and distilling at a low temperature then it will prevent polymerization of the formed monomer.

It is an example of Dirls-Alder mixture reaction. Cyclopentadiene its work is to polymerize readily. It is termed as an organic compound which has formula C5H6. It is colorless in color and strong unpleasant odor. In a cyclic diene, it dimerizes.
